Sidelights

Sidelights are windows that can be installed on either side of an entrance. They provide a larger appearance than standard windows and come in an array of styles. For example, homeowners can opt for patterned glass, or frames with decorative designs that match the design of the main door. They're great for wide doorways and allow natural light to illuminate the stairwell and corridor areas.

They create a sense elegance and make a striking impression for guests who visit your home. The additional sunlight they let in brightens your home and boosts energy levels, helping fight seasonal depression and elevate vitamin D, which boosts your immune system. Based on the style they can also improve the curb appeal and boost the value of your home's resale.

More than just a decorative feature Double doors with sidelights can enhance the security and double glazed door lock safety of your home. They're designed to withstand the rigours of everyday life and protect your home from forced entry. This is thanks to a multi-point locking system, strong frames and reinforced glass. They are also weather resistant, and come with a 10 year guarantee.

Pet Flaps

Pet flaps allow your dog or cat to wander around as they please without waiting for your permission to let them out. This is especially useful when you have a busy schedule or you work away from home a lot. These flaps for dogs and cats are also very useful when your pets love to play in a small area. Before installing a pet door, speak to a local glass company about the options. Many have installed pet doors and can provide you with the best flap for your needs.

Most people think they can cut an opening in their current double Glazed door lock glazing door or patio doors to accommodate a pet flap however this is not feasible. The glass used in the construction of homes is tempered and therefore cannot be cut with typical tools. It is necessary to replace the entire pane of glass with a new glazed glass panel, which includes an animal flap.

If you opt for this option, the glass company will be able to buy the door and install it for you. This is the best option because you don't have to worry about putting up your own flap.

There are many kinds of pet flaps that can be utilized in double-glazed doors. They include microchip and manual operated versions. Some are also insulated that will make your home comfortable and energy efficient for your pet. There are even models that can be placed in sliding glass doors that allow you to secure your pet inside the home if you need to.

When you are installing a pet flap, it is essential to select the appropriate size for your pet. The majority of pet flaps are suitable for smaller pets, but larger dogs might need an extra large door. Make sure to measure your pet before you purchase a pet flap so you know the size you need. You can find online guidelines for measuring your dog or cat, and to determine what size pet door you will need.

Energy Efficiency

Double glazing is an excellent way to reduce your energy bills and keep your home warm however it's not the only solution. Other changes can be made to your home to improve energy efficiency, such as installing smarter thermostats or double glazed door lock replacing old bulbs or focusing on eco-friendly home improvements.

The type of core, material, and glass choices used in the door determines its energy efficiency rating. This is determined by a figure called a U-factor which indicates how well the door is insulated against heat flow. Doors and windows with lots of glass like french or patio doors must have an lower U-factor in order to be deemed energy efficient, whereas those with a small amount of glass could have a higher rating. Selecting an Energy Star certified product helps you ensure that you're getting the best energy efficiency, as these doors are tested and certified to meet the strictest requirements.

Another aspect that affects a door's energy efficiency is the type of gas it utilizes between the glass panes. There are various types of gas available, including Krypton, argon, and xenon. These can help increase the insulation of the door. Some doors also come with a low-emissivity coating which helps reduce solar heat gain and keeps the interior of your home warmer during winter.

Condensation

Condensation is a problem that is experienced by many homeowners after installing modern double glazing. Double-glazed windows have two panes that have an air space between them. This increases the efficiency of the house. The air gap is filled with a crystalline desiccant that absorbs moisture to keep the internal surface of the window from becoming spongy or foggy. If the desiccant breaks down or is saturated with too much moisture, condensation can form within the glass.

Internal condensation is most common in bathrooms and kitchens where humidity levels are high and there is little to no air circulation. It can also be seen inside your windows if there has been recent work around the house, like painting or plastering.

External condensation is caused by steam or water evaporates and then turns into liquid when it hits the cold surface, such as the exterior of your double-glazed windows. This can also be caused by the steam that is generated in your kettle, shower or hot pans and pots used for cooking. If you notice condensation on the outside of your windows, it's important to know that this is completely normal and nothing to be concerned about, since your double glazed windows are able to do their job by ensuring that the heat stays in your home.

If you notice condensation on the inside of windows, it is best to clean it up as soon as it begins to appear. If left unattended, it can cause damp and even mold. You can try using hairdryers on the affected area to warm it up, and then possibly evaporate the moisture back into water vapour but it's not a permanent solution. Ask the company who installed your windows if they could help you. This won't invalidate your warranty.

Dehumidifiers can be a great solution to stop condensation. They take moisture out of the air, thus preventing it from forming a sticky residue on surfaces. The windows and doors can be opened to let fresh air in, particularly during sunny days.
